Spangle can't mask Opaline and vs versa the only genes that can mask a gene are your dilute genes example an ino gene since it erases the marking can mask the spangle or opaline gene, just like a dilute gene can make the marking less visible. These 2 genes don't make anything less "noticeable" so they don't mask each other they are both visible on the bird.- Budgiebird Hilton .....daily Life In My Aviaries Part 3

you can tell if they eat if you gently blow on the seeds the empty seed shells will blow off that is how you know they are eating, you have to do that daily to ensure they are getting the seeds down below.- Best Type Of Perching
The round perches they are talking about are the regular dowel perches because they have no knots, different types of twists and turns and widths to exercise their feet, birds that have these type of perches only can get what is known as bumblefoot. Round perches that are natural like branches from the store or the safe wood not treated in your backyard is perfect because that is what they stand on all day in the wild. I hope that clears up that round is not bad it is the type of round we are talking about.- George Is A Star!

I ask because no one mentioned it and many times first time budgie owners get the starter cage which is way too small. Your budgie is a Yellowface Type 2 Sky Blue Recessive Pied Cock and he is adorable. I would let him get used to his surrounding because getting him out of his cage, when he feels secure in his cage and with your hand and is finger tamed in the cage you can proceed to out of the cage training. Being very quiet shows a budgie that is most likely fearful especially if they are motionless so letting them get accustom to what is around them and you through patience is good. In a week, a new budgie will emerge it could be one that is very trusting of you or one that is biting and stricking back because the bond and trust wasn't formed.
